skip to Main Content

Description

Job ID: 51378

DevOps Engineer
As the DevOps Engineer, you will be responsible for deploying, managing and the monitoring of the digital infrastructure. You will ensure that internal systems perform at their highest level in a cost-effective way.
You will collaborate with the engineering development teams to optimize our users’ experience with the internal applications. As a successful candidate, you will have strong communication, analytical, troubleshooting and collaboration skills to make our cross-functional teams successful. Above all, you must be obsessive about our digital business, customer experience and automating all things available.

Responsibilities
Automate, automate, automate.
Manage and develop deployment infrastructure and processes, including CI and CD servers.
Ensure monitoring and alerting solutions are actionable and ready for rapid incident response.
Work with team to ensure security best practices are followed.
Work closely with our developers to keep system dependencies lean and up to date and identify CVEs.
Manage access to all cloud infrastructure.
Maintain and define technical infrastructure.
Work with and manage 3rd-party vendors/agencies to ensure optimal performance of digital products.
Work with engineering and business teams to architect solutions and advise on implementation and performance impact.
Be available to support and resolve production outages.
Mentor, skill-up redundant resources.
Develop and implement a strategy for automatic fail-over infrastructure.

Skills & Requirements:
3+ years of professional hands-on experience managing production environments in GCP.
Strong experience in configuration and release management.
Strong knowledge of programming languages such as PHP, Ruby, Javascript, etc.
Deep understanding of git.
Knowledge of continuous delivery and continuous integration techniques and technologies (e.g. Gitlab CI, BitRise, Travis, etc.).
3-years of experience with containerization using technologies such as Kubernetes.
Expertise with monitoring, logging, security, data integrity, concurrency, and other issues and practices related to distributed systems.
Experience with caching strategies.
Experience with database configuration and performance tuning.
Strong understanding of network fundamentals (TCP/IP, HTTP, DNS, etc.)
Takes performance into consideration at every phase of design and development.
Experience with load testing, performance testing, penetration testing, and integration testing.

 


About VanderHouwen 
VanderHouwen is an award-winning, Women-Owned, WBENC certified professional staffing firm. Founded in 1987, VanderHouwen has been successfully placing experienced professionals throughout the Pacific Northwest and nationwide.  Our recruitment teams are highly specialized in either Technology and IT, Engineering, or Accounting and Finance career markets. Our recruiters value building meaningful, professional relationships with each candidate as well as developing honed knowledge of companies' staffing needs and workplaces. Partner with us to land your next exciting career.

VanderHouwen is an Equal Opportunity Employer and participates in E-Verify. VanderHouwen does not discriminate on the basis of race, color, religion, sex, national origin, age, disability, or any other characteristic protected by applicable local, state or federal civil rights laws. 

 

SIMILAR JOBS

Apply Now

    Thank you for your interest in applying for this position! Please fill out the fields below. Your profile will be reviewed with the rest of the applicants.







    Upload Your Resume (Required)

    Not Ready to Apply?